The Oath Tango 12 Gauge round features a 602-grain expanding slug, delivering 2,002 ft-lbs of energy at 1,224 fps. Testing in ballistics gel showed approximately 10 inches of penetration, indicating all energy is dumped into the target without significant over-penetration risk. The expanded slug demonstrated massive expansion, making it a potent option for defensive scenarios.
This video provides a review of the OATH Ammunitions Tango ammunition. The reviewer tests its accuracy and reliability with two different pistols: a 3.2" barrel Walther PPS and a 4" barrel Walther P99. The ammunition is also tested for its terminal ballistics by shooting it into ballistics gel using a Glock 19. The reviewer expresses uncertainty about their overall opinion of the Tango round.
